Transaction 62570edf096e422643733ec5abf0dc73a66bc421035d090affdb97aed89d5356
1 Input
1 Output
-
62570edf096e422643733ec5abf0dc73a66bc421035d090affdb97aed89d5356:0
- value
- 1324950
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8aa2b0ffd3450c3033d47ba219f23c21b3a470f2 OP_EQUAL
- address
- 3EL451iowFu72NJQEX2BQ9mBoUxrKLoAqF